Spring Boot 定制个性 banner
使用Spring Boot 开发时,当程序启动的时候控制台会输出由字符组成的Spring符号。这个是Spring Boot为自己设计的Banner
所有的Spring Boot 程序启动时都是输出Spring,这是不是太单调了。那么输出一些有个性的符号,或者输出公司的名字是不是更有意思?
定制 banner 步骤
在 src/main/resources 下新建
banner.txt
,如:
通过在线网站生成自己想要的字符,将网站生成的字符复制到
banner.txt
即可。
这里推荐两个在线生成的网站:- https://www.bootschool.net/ascii-art
- http://patorjk.com/software/taag/
如:搜索佛祖字符,把字符复制到
banner.txt
里即可
启动 Spring Boot,发现控制台输出的 banner 变成了刚刚添加的效果。
去掉 banner
- 如果你想去掉默认生成的Spring banner 图标。下面有两种方法可以去掉
- 在 Spring Boot 启动类中添加以下代码:
SpringApplication application = new SpringApplication(Application.class);application.setBannerMode(Mode.OFF); //启动引导类模式 关闭application.run(args);
如:
- 在配置文件
application.properties
中添加:
spring.main.banner-mode=off
Spring Boot 定制个性 banner相关推荐
- Spring Boot 定制横幅banner与关闭banner
点此查看全部文字教程.视频教程.源代码 本文目录 1. 啥是banner 2. 定制banner 3. 关闭banner 1. 啥是banner banner者,横幅也,即Spring Boot项目启 ...
- Spring boot定制个性化banner(七彩佛祖版)
1.在项目的src/main/resources目录下创建banner,txt文件 2.创建完成banner.txt文件后,即可以在文件中放入需要自定义的任意字符图案,本次以佛祖图案为例(代码直接复制 ...
- Spring Boot定制启动图案
转载自 Spring Boot定制启动图案 启动图案 Spring Boot在启动的时候会显示一个默认的Spring的图案,对应的类为SpringBootBanner. . ____ ...
- Spring Boot自定义启动Banner
Spring Boot自定义启动Banner 生成工具 https://www.bootschool.net/ascii
- Spring boot定制错误数据携带出去
定制错误数据 Spring boot出现错误以后,会来到/error请求 会被BasicErrorController处理,自适应返回 浏览器访问,返回页面 客户端访问,返回json getError ...
- Spring Boot 设置 ASCII banner 艺术字
引言 无意中看到Spring boot 项目的 resources 目录下有一个 banner.txt ,打开一看,居然是ASCII 字符画.于是兴起,简单研究了一下. Spring boot 可以加 ...
- Spring boot 定制banner
springboot项目启动时候会在控制栏打印一个banner 如果想要修改此banner,可以在src/main/resources文件夹下面放置一个banner.txt文件 此网站可以生成txt的 ...
- springboot 定制个性 banner
当我们开发了一套自己的系统时,如果加上自己的一个个性化Banner,会不会让我们的程序更加别具一格呢,下面我们能就来介绍一下SpringBoot的Banner功能. 其实在SpringBoot 1.0 ...
- Spring boot定制错误json数据
定制错误json数据 客户端访问 如果,程序出错了 返回的json数据,需要定制的 定制错误页面 在模板文件夹.或者静态资源文件夹下 放置一个error文件夹,里面存放错误状态码对应的页面 这些页面, ...
- Spring boot定制错误页面
定制错误页面 浏览器访问 如果,程序出错了 需要返回一个符合项目网站风格的页面 有模板引擎的情况下 error/状态码 将错误页面命名为,错误状态码.html 放在模板引擎文件夹里面的,error文件 ...
最新文章
- NAnt学习笔记(2) -- 节点的含义解释
- 2021年人工神经网络第三次作业-第二题:遗传算法与人工神经网络-参考答案
- MATLAB加入螺旋相位板调制,连续型螺旋相位板设计方法与流程
- 【杂谈】提升写代码效率不得不做的三件事
- 低水平博士是提升科研生涯的毒药
- java 错误输入异常_在Java中进行输入验证期间用错误通知替换异常
- 本地搭建WordPress (XAMPP环境)
- 14-angular.isDefined
- 字符串处理 —— 最大最小表示法
- 创新方法(TRIZ)理论及应用(一)
- Metasploit工具的使用
- 【数据库课程设计】企业库存管理系统
- 阿里笔试题解(2020.4.17场)
- illustrator插件-拼版功能开发-印前角线-js脚本开发-ai插件
- 网站打开速度慢如何压缩图片_8个免费实用的图片压缩网站、软件(含下载地址)吐血推荐...
- (Leetcode) 鸡蛋掉落 - Python实现
- 基于Spring事件模型实现观察者模式的工程实践
- js学习笔记(1)什么是JavaScript
- NO2.高可用搭建-mysql安装和双主配置
- MyBatis动态sql之choose(when、otherwise)用法
热门文章
- Go dep init失败
- CNI插件之bridge plugin
- 解决Mac苹果旧电脑、更换过硬盘时升级10.13以上系统提示“验证估计时发生错误”导致无法升级、u盘重装、改时间、官方版本也不行的问题
- cos和sin转换公式
- 强大的3D音效增强神器:Boom 3D for Mac中文
- 计算机主机组装图,自己如何组装电脑主机?diy电脑组装教程图解详细步骤+装机心得(5)...
- 解决win10下 Virtual Box USB功能无法使用问题
- 亚马逊多账号操作如何判断关联
- 高级研发工程师都有哪些特点?快来看看你是否符合【超级准】
- mariadb mysql.sock_数据库缺少mysql.sock文件的解决办法